LLM chat was the warm-up. Ask a question. Copy. Paste. Tweak. Useful — but capped. The real shift is agentic DevOps workflows using tools like Claude Code and the OpenAI Codex App — systems that can reason across repositories, plan multi-step changes, modify infrastructure, and operate closer to how real engineers build. This session is both 101 and 201. If you’re new to agentic tooling, you’ll understand what’s fundamentally different from chat-based usage. If you’re already experimenting, you’ll leave with practical agentic patterns for workflow design, context control, infrastructure changes, and avoiding unstructured vibe coding. Not using agentic tooling in DevOps today is starting to feel like refusing to use the internet in 2003. This isn’t about hype. It’s about leverage. **The Behavior Gap: Where Products Win or Lose** Teams today have more data than ever, and yet many still struggle to understand why customers adopt, engage with, or abandon their products. Teams sprint, ship faster, and chase more signals… all while metrics stall and confidence drops. The missing piece isn’t more data. It’s often the behavioral insight between the metrics, explaining why the numbers move in the first place. Dashboards can tell you what customers did, but understanding why they did it (and how to influence what they do next) requires a deeper blend of insights. This session is about closing that gap. Drawing from real-world experience designing and scaling products as [ZoCo Design](https://zocodesign.com/)’s CEO, [Lacey](https://www.linkedin.com/in/laceypicazo/) will share how to cut through the noise and identify the insights that actually change behavior—moving people, and moving metrics. You’ll learn: * Why understanding customer behavior is a quant and qual challenge * How to spot the signals that actually predict behavior change * Where AI accelerates insight, and where it creates distraction * How to get meaningfully closer to customers, without adding more tools This talk reframes how to evaluate performance and identify what levers actually improve it, helping your team to make smarter bets with greater confidence.
